[New year, with mochi] A mochitsuki tournament that is held every year at GA.KOPPER! It took place on January 2nd! Guest house guests and villagers While eating rice cakes around one mortar, People who want to relax drink amazake in the cafeteria. White rice cakes, rice cakes with beans and brown rice are lined up. I ate it with seaweed, grated radish, licked mushrooms, red bean paste, and kinako if you liked. One of the most popular dishes for children was chocolate! Eating mochi and chocolate together was an idea I had never had before! According to the timing of making mochi The children watching were jumping with serious faces. It was a healing day. #Nishikobe Village #GA. Sorry to keep you waiting! Shintokuyama Ski Resort will finally open from January 20th! This winter, there was a big difference in temperature in Shintoku Town, and the snow accumulation was delayed, but the snow from the end of the year to the other day made it possible to open safely. Shintokuyama Ski Resort is a family slope that can be enjoyed by both beginners and advanced skiers. The view from the top of the mountain is spectacular, and you can enjoy a thrilling run while looking at Mt. Mekan and the Daisetsuzan mountain range in the distance. ●1.3km from Shintoku Station, 4 minutes by car, 15 minutes on foot ● Rental set available [Contact: 0156-64-5546] For details, please check the Shintoku Town website.
